Объекты это же не вещь в себе. Им нужна среда, верно? Далее, средой можно считать интерпретатор (не забывая про то, что он сам откомпилирован, и выполняется на вполне определённом железе), а можно — и то самое «определённое железо». В чём, в таком случае, какие-либо ключевые отличия? Моё личное мнение таково, что термин «ООП» следует применять не к тому, как всё представлено на момент выполнения, а к тому, как это выглядит при разработке программы, какими концепциями пользуются разработчик, так сказать.
> после компиляции объектно-ориентированными не являю